World Events

  • Reign of James I (1603-1625)
  • 1607 - Jamestown Colony founded
  • Thirty Years War (1618-1648)
  • 1620 - Pilgrims arrive at Cape Cod (Mayflower Compact)
  • Reign of Charles I (1625-1649) executed in 1649
  • 1626 - Purchase of Manhattan Island
  • Vingt-quatre violons du roi (1626-1761)
  • English Civil War (1642-1649)
  • Reign of Louis XIV (1645-1715)
  • English commonwealth (1649-1660)
  • 1660 - English Restoration
  • Reign of Charles II (1660-1685)
  • 1666 - Great fire of London
  • 1670 - Pietism began
  • 1692 - Salem witchcraft trials
  • 1712 - Toleration Act in England
  • Great Awakening (1720-1740s)
